CC -!- FUNCTION: Bifunctional enzyme. Involved in de novo dTMP biosynthesis.
CC Key enzyme in folate metabolism. Catalyzes an essential reaction for de
CC novo glycine and purine synthesis, DNA precursor synthesis, and for the
CC conversion of dUMP to dTMP. {ECO:0000256|ARBA:ARBA00025154}.
